Job Summary: The Help Desk Technician, Tier I provides technical support to our internal staff. The candidate should possess a strong technical aptitude and customer service skills to deliver effective and timely support. In this position, you will be responsible for addressing and resolving end-user technical issues, responding to queries via phone, email or ticketing system, and escalating ticket support if necessary.
Key Responsibilities:
- Provide technical support to end-users, troubleshooting hardware, software and network issues.
- Respond to and resolve helpdesk tickets in a timely and efficient manner.
- Document and track all support requests in a helpdesk ticketing system.
- Install and configure software and hardware, including printers, computers, and mobile devices.
- Support and maintain company applications, systems, and services.
- Perform user administration tasks, including creating and disabling user accounts, setting up and maintaining security access, and password resets.
- Perform regular maintenance tasks on hardware and software systems.
- Provide excellent customer service and communication, working with users to identify and resolve issues.
- Follow standard operating procedures and escalate issues when required.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ure timely resolution of IT issues.
What We Are Looking For:
- Bachelor's degree in computer science or related field preferred.
- Relevant IT certifications (such as CompTIA A+, Microsoft Certified Desktop Support Technician) are preferred.
- 1-2 years of experience in a technical support or help desk role
- Strong technical skills, including proficiency in troubleshooting Windows and Mac operating systems, and Microsoft Office applications.
- Familiarity with Active Directory, TCP/IP, DNS, DHCP, and other network protocols
- Knowledge of remote access tools and techniques
- Excellent customer service skills with a focus on responsiveness, empathy, and patience
-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a team environment.
- Strong problem-solving and analytical skills
- Excellent communication skills with the ability to explain technical concepts to non-technical staff.
